Studies on the concentrations of /sup 55/Fe in South Pacific Ocean water and marine organisms and in the Columbia River. Final report, July 1, 1977-September 30, 1979

Results of research on processes controlling the distribution of /sup 55/Fe in the Columbia River ecosystem and the Pacific Ocean are reported. Direct measurements of /sup 55/Fe in seawater and in zooplankton indicate that marine organisms concentrate /sup 55/Fe in preference to stable iron. In measurements of /sup 55/Fe in marine organisms from various depths it was determined that the highest concentrations are found in the mesopelagic and epipelagic zones in fishes and crustaceans. Only low concentrations were noted in fishes and sea cucumbers from the sea floor. (JGB)
